mucous
adjective mu·cous \ˈmyü-kəs\
Definition of MUCOUS
1
: of, relating to, or resembling mucus
2
: secreting or containing mucus
3
: covered with or as if with mucus : slimy

Origin of MUCOUS
Latin mucosus, from mucus
